This commit is contained in:
Ziyang Zhou
2020-12-05 20:39:19 +08:00
commit ce1cc1fd08
6 changed files with 132 additions and 0 deletions

32
webrtc.md Normal file
View File

@@ -0,0 +1,32 @@
# WebRTC support in ReDroid
```text
+-------------------------------------------+
| K8S Cluster |
| |
| +-----------+ |
| | Drivers | |
+ | +-----------+ |
| | |
| | |
| | +-----------+ |
| | +----------> Nginx | |
gRPC | gRPC | | +-----------+ |
+--------+ WebRTC | +------+ WebRTC | +-----------+ | |
| Client <------------> FW +-----+-------------> Envoy +---+ |
+--------+ | +------+ | | +-----------+ | |
| | | | | +-----------+ |
| | | | +----------> Server | |
| | | | +-----^-----+ |
| | | +-----v-----+ | |
| +-------------> coturn | | |
| | | +-----+-----+ | |
| | | | | |
+ | | | | |
| | +-----v-----+ | |
+-------------> Android +--------------------+ |
| +-----------+ |
| |
+-------------------------------------------+
```